What is Nissan ECon Tool and what is it for?

Nissan ECon Tool (from Electronic Control Tool) is a set of diagnostic utilities developed by the company Nissan for internal use by dealerships. Unlike universal scanners like Launch X431 or Autel, this software works directly with protocols CONSULT-III And CONSULT-III Plus, which allows:

  • 🔧 Reset service intervals (oil, filters, brake pads) without visiting a service station.
  • 📊 Read and erase errors DTC (including hidden ones not accessible via OBD-II).
  • 🔄 Update the firmware of control units (ECU, ABS, transmission) to eliminate factory bugs.
  • 🔓 Activate hidden functions (such as displaying tire pressure on the dashboard X-Trail T32).

Officially ECon Tool not intended for end users - it is distributed only to authorized service centers. However, leaked versions for Nissan Navara NP300, Pathfinder R52 and other models regularly appear on the Internet. The main problem: among them there are fakes with malicious code or reduced functionality.

Step-by-step instructions: installation and configuration

If you managed to get a working version Nissan ECon Tool, follow these instructions to install. Please note: the process may vary depending on the software version (e.g. CONSULT-III And CONSULT-III Plus different drivers are required).

  1. Download the archive with the software and unpack it into a folder without Cyrillic characters (for example, C:\Nissan_ECon\).

  2. Install drivers for the adapter (if you are using VXDIAG VCX Nano or OpenPort 2.0, download them from the manufacturer’s website).

  3. Run the file EConTool_Launcher.exe on behalf of the administrator.

  4. On the menu Settings → Connection select connection type:

    • 🔌 USB (VCX Nano) - for modern adapters.
    • 🔌 COM Port - for old people CONSULT-II cables

After successful connection, the main window will display a list of available modules (for example, ECM, TCM, ABS). To reset the service interval, select Service → Reset Maintenance. To read errors go to Diagnostics → Read DTC.

⚠️ Attention: When working with control units CVT (for example, on Nissan Juke or Qashqai) never interrupt the firmware update process. This may cause permanent damage to the transmission.

Alternatives to Nissan ECon Tool: what to use if there is no original

If the legal version ECon Tool could not be found, consider alternative solutions. It is important to understand that none of them provides the full functionality of the original software, but for basic tasks (resetting service intervals, reading errors) they are enough:

  • 🛠️ Nissan DataScan (NDS) - free diagnostic utility via ELM327 adapter. Supports Almera G15, Tiida C11 and other models with protocol ISO-9141.
  • 📱 Torque Pro (Android) + adapter OBDLink MX+ — for reading errors and monitoring parameters in real time.
  • 💻 Forscan (with extension for Nissan) - suitable for models on the platform Renault-Nissan (For example, Terrano or Duster).

There are no alternatives for flashing control units - here without ECon Tool or dealer equipment is not enough. However, some problems can be solved through ODIS (for cars of the group VW, but with adapters VXDIAG supported and Nissan).

Common mistakes and how to avoid them

Even experienced diagnosticians encounter problems when working with Nissan ECon Tool. Here are the most common mistakes and ways to solve them:

Error Reason Solution
Error: No response from ECU Adapter connection is incorrect or there is no power Check the circuit K-Line (pin 7 in OBD-II connector)
License expired Trial version has expired or pirated build Apply for a legal license or use alternatives
Invalid VIN The software does not support your model or region Update the database or use the version for CONSULT-III Plus

Another common problem is Software hangs at the "Initializing" stage. This is due to an adapter driver conflict. Solution:

  1. Disconnect the adapter from USB.
  2. Remove all drivers via Device Manager.
  3. Install the drivers manually by specifying the path to the software folder.

Can I use Nissan ECon Tool on Mac or Linux?

Officially the software only works under Windows (from XP to 11). For Mac you can try to run it via Parallels Desktop or Boot Camp, but stability is not guaranteed. On Linux possible to start via Wine, but adapters (for example, VCX Nano) may not be able to decide.

Is ECon Tool suitable for Infiniti?

Yes, but with reservations. For models Infiniti QX50, Q60 And Q50 (2014+) version required ECon Tool with protocol support CONSULT-III Plus. Old Infiniti (For example, FX35 or G35) are compatible with the standard version.

How to reset the service interval without ECon Tool?

For most models Nissan (For example, X-Trail T31 or Qashqai J10) you can use a combination of buttons on the dashboard:

  1. Turn off the ignition.
  2. Press and hold the daily mileage reset button.
  3. Turn on the ignition (without starting the engine).
  4. Hold the button for 10 seconds until the indicator starts flashing.

For Navara D23 This method does not work for newer models - you will need diagnostic software.
